[发明专利]拜占庭容错确定性共识方式的有向无环图-账户智慧交易链总账系统在审
申请号: | 202080053134.3 | 申请日: | 2020-07-21 |
公开(公告)号: | CN114144994A | 公开(公告)日: | 2022-03-04 |
发明(设计)人: | 朱映炫 | 申请(专利权)人: | BLOOM技术株式会社 |
主分类号: | H04L9/40 | 分类号: | H04L9/40;H04L67/1061;H04L9/32;G06N7/00;G06Q40/04 |
代理公司: | 北京锺维联合知识产权代理有限公司 11579 | 代理人: | 罗银燕 |
地址: | 韩国京畿道城南市盆唐区板桥*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 拜占庭 容错 确定性 共识 方式 无环图 账户 智慧 交易 总账 系统 | ||
本发明公开拜占庭容错(BFT,byzantine fault tolerance)确定性共识方式的有向无环图‑账户智慧交易链(DAG(directed acyclic graph)‑AWTC(account‑wise transaction chain))总账系统。有向无环图‑账户智慧交易链(DAG‑AWTC)总账系统包括共识对象交易设置模块,上述共识对象交易设置模块选择并实时设置所要对有向无环图‑账户智慧交易链(DAG(directed acyclic graph)‑AWTC(account‑wise trans action chain))的交易(transaction)执行拜占庭容错(BFT,byzantine fault tolerance)共识的共识对象交易,将实时设置的共识对象交易输出到拜占庭容错共识执行模块。根据上述拜占庭容错(BFT)确定性共识方式的有向无环图‑账户智慧交易链(DAG‑AWTC)总账系统,通过配置成在并行型结构的有向无环图(DAG)总账结构中应用作为确定性共识方式的拜占庭容错(BFT)共识方式,具有可以确保交易的快速处理、迅速验证及信息完整性的效果。更加具体地,通过以充分扩散以执行拜占庭容错确定性共识为前提的时间设置,具有可以允许并行地分别执行拜占庭容错确定性共识以及交易处理的效果。即,通过配置成在进行处理交易的同时执行拜占庭容错确定性共识作为单独的后台处理,可以实现拜占庭容错确定性共识,而不破坏有向无环图‑账户智慧交易链总账结构所具有的交易的快速处理速度。
技术领域
本发明涉及有向无环图-账户智慧交易链(DAG-AWTC,directed acyclic graph-account-wise transaction chain with byzantine fault tolerance)总账系统,具体地,涉及拜占庭容错(BFT,byzantine fault tolerance)确定性共识方式的有向无环图-账户智慧交易链总账系统。
背景技术
分布式总账大致分为区块链方式和有向无环图(DAG,directed acyclic graph)方式。
图1为区块链及有向无环图的概念图。
图1的(a)部分示出区块链(blockchain)的生成方式,图1的(b)部分示出有向无环图(directed acyclic graph)的生成方式。
如图1的(a)部分所示,区块链总账具有一字型链的总账结构,具有一个写入点(writing point),因此存在区块的生成速度非常慢的缺点。
相反,图1的(b)部分所示的有向无环图总账同时具有多个写入点(writingpoint),由并行结构的链构成。当然具有交易的生成速度快的优点。然而,与全序(totalordering)方式的区块链不同,有向无环图总账由偏序(partial ordering)方式构成,因此只有相互连接的交易(transaction)才能定义写入顺序。
即,虽然有向无环图的速度快,但其具有的总账结构不适合用于确定性共识。这也是现有的各种有向无环图总账无法采用确定性共识方式的主要原因。
为了确定性共识,需要全部具有相同状态,为此需要停止新交易的生成,并等待当前状态全部被传播。如果进程以这种方式停止,则会破坏通过采用有向无环图在并行的写入点同时多发性地生成交易而获得的速度快的优点。因此,到目前为止在有向无环图总账结构中没能采用拜占庭容错确定性共识方式。
发明内容
技术问题
本发明的目的在于,提供一种拜占庭容错确定性共识方式的有向无环图-账户智慧交易链总账系统。
解决问题的手段
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于BLOOM技术株式会社,未经BLOOM技术株式会社许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202080053134.3/2.html,转载请声明来源钻瓜专利网。
- 上一篇:软咀嚼兽用剂型
- 下一篇:用于确保药物疗法的系统和方法